2017-08-16 1 views
0

Ich habe ein Problem beim Ausführen von Touch-Befehl in Docker.Problem beim Ausführen von Touch-Befehl in Docker

'touch' wird nicht als interner oder externer Befehl erkannt, funktionsfähig Programm oder Batch-Datei.

+4

Können Sie genau die Schritte beschreiben, die Sie durchführen? – Kolban

Antwort

0

Wenn Sie versuchen, eine Datei im Container zu berühren, sollte der Container ausgeführt werden. Sie können eine Datei berühren von

docker run <image_name> bash -c "touch /path/to/file/<filename>" 

wenn Sie diese innerhalb dockerfile versuchen, dann sollten Sie RUN touch /path/to/file/<filename> verwenden

Verwandte Themen